Iran Blocks Vessels from Exiting Strait of Hormuz, Oil Prices Rise

Oil prices rose on Friday after Iran said it had stopped two vessels seeking to exit the Strait of Hormuz, underscoring concerns over global energy supplies.

Iran's army said it targeted U.S. military facilities in Kuwait and Bahrain on Friday in response to the U.S. attacks, citing an attack on a house on Qeshm, an island near the Strait of Hormuz where Iran began attacking shipping.

The Persian Gulf Strait Authority said that as soon as stability and calm was restored, all requests would be reviewed and transit permits would be issued gradually.
